When it comes to modifying a VW van, the possibilities are truly endless Whether you want to upgrade the interior, add a pop-up roof for extra sleeping space, or create a custom paint job, there are countless ways to make your VW van stand out from the crowd One popular modification for VW vans is to add a lift kit, which raises the suspension and allows for larger tires, giving your van a more rugged and off-road ready look This is perfect for those who enjoy camping, hiking, or other outdoor adventures.
Another common modification for VW vans is to add a roof rack or roof box, which provides extra storage space for gear, luggage, or even a surfboard This is especially useful for those who like to go on road trips or weekend getaways and need to bring along a lot of gear Additionally, adding solar panels to the roof of your VW van can provide a sustainable source of power for charging electronics or running appliances while off the grid.
For those who want to take their VW van to the next level, there are also more extensive modifications available One popular option is to convert your van into a camper van, complete with a bed, kitchenette, and storage space This turns your VW van into a home on wheels, perfect for extended road trips or living the van life full-time modified vw van. There are many companies that specialize in van conversions and can help you create the perfect layout and design for your needs.
In addition to interior modifications, many VW van owners also choose to modify the exterior of their vehicle to make it truly one-of-a-kind This can include custom paint jobs, vinyl wraps, or even adding decals and graphics to showcase your personal style LED light bars, bull bars, and off-road bumpers are also popular additions for those who want to give their VW van a more rugged and adventurous look.
